Emily Monteleone is the Director of Strategic Workforce Planning at Cleveland Clinic, leading a dynamic, forward-thinking team that partners with leaders across Cleveland Clinic's world-wide footprint to develop plans that drive their people strategy. Her team uses sophisticated analysis, technology, and planning tools to develop innovative, future-focused strategic workforce plans from concept to implementation, enabling Cleveland Clinic to evolve our workforce. Prior to joining the Strategic Workforce Planning team, Emily supported Cleveland Clinic’s Taussig Cancer Institute for 13 years; serving in roles leading clinical research, multidisciplinary Cancer Programming and front-end clinical operations. Emily earned a Bachelor’s degree from John Carroll University and an MBA with a concentration in Health Care Administration from Cleveland State University. Emily is very passionate about leadership and giving back to others. Outside of work, she volunteers and serves on the Board of GiGi's Playhouse Down Syndrome Achievement Center – Cleveland, a non-profit that provides free programs and tutoring for individuals with Down syndrome and their families.

Day 1: Shaping Tomorrow’s Healthcare Workforce for the Future of Patient Care

1:35 PM Boardroom L: Reducing First Year Turnover in Critical Roles through Workforce Development

  • Addressing staffing concerns through the Center for Workforce Development 
  • Apprenticeship pathways to build talent pipeline for critical roles 
  • Caregiver support initiatives to focus on foundational skills and boost retention 
  • Using data to measure impact and guide strategic focus
